cornishlady wrote: »not when you cooked it ,what you should never do is defrost frozen meat &refreeze before cooking it, but once cooked its fine to refreeze again .
That's poor generic advice.
If you (say) thawed chicken to the point where you can cut it in half and then re-froze half of it, the increased risk to health is zero.
What you need to avoid is completely thawing a meat and leaving it in the fridge for a couple of days before refreezing it.
Even then, if you cooked it thoroughly you would kill off the harmful bacteria.0 -
Food scares in the past such as Salmonella can nearly always be explained as uneducated people not understanding how to cook properly and kill off the harmful bacteria.0
